In 2016, Tim Stokely, a British entrepreneur, launched OnlyFans. This platform was designed to allow creators to earn money by providing exclusive content directly to their fans, bypassing the need for ads or traditional intermediaries.
But what inspired the creation of OnlyFans, and how did it evolve from a startup into a widely discussed online platform?

The Creator: Tim Stokely
Tim Stokely, along with his father, Guy Stokely, and brother, Thomas Stokely, developed OnlyFans. The Stokely family already managed Fenix International Limited, a London-based tech company that created online platforms.
Before OnlyFans, Tim worked on a similar project called GlamWorship, which catered to a specific audience. This experience taught him that people were willing to pay for direct access to their favorite creators. He then applied this model to a broader platform.
Initially, OnlyFans was not exclusively for adult content. The original concept was a space where fitness trainers, musicians, influencers, and other creators could earn money through subscriptions, pay-per-view posts, and tips.
For the first few years, the platform grew slowly.
The Rise of OnlyFans
In late 2018 and early 2019, adult performers began moving to OnlyFans as other platforms tightened their content policies. Twitter and Instagram allowed promotion but banned explicit content, and Patreon restricted adult creators. OnlyFans did not.
This shift was a game-changer.
Adult content creators brought their audiences with them, and the platform saw a surge in popularity. By 2020, OnlyFans had over 30 million registered users. The pandemic further boosted sign-ups, with both creators seeking income and fans willing to pay for exclusive content.
Tim Stokely stepped down as CEO in 2021, following reports of internal conflicts and debates over the platform's future. Amrapali "Ami" Gan, who had been the chief marketing and communications officer, took over as CEO.
Is There an OnlyFans App?
Yes, OnlyFans has a mobile app called OFTV, which focuses on safe-for-work content such as fitness, cooking, and behind-the-scenes videos. However, the main platform, where subscriptions, paid messages, and explicit content are available, is accessed through the mobile website, not a standalone app in the Apple App Store or Google Play Store.
This is because app stores have strict policies on adult content, so OnlyFans keeps its core subscription experience browser-based to avoid restrictions.

How Long Has OnlyFans Been Around?
OnlyFans has been operational since November 2016, making it about nine years old as of 2026. This is relatively young compared to platforms like Instagram or YouTube, but it has significantly influenced how independent creators approach monetization.
Before OnlyFans, creators typically relied on:
- Ad revenue from YouTube or blogs
- Sponsored posts on Instagram
- Donations through Patreon or Ko-fi
- Selling products or merchandise
OnlyFans introduced a model where fans pay directly for content access, with no middleman taking a large portion of the revenue. Creators keep 80% of their earnings, while the platform takes 20%.
How Does OnlyFans Function?
OnlyFans operates on a subscription model. Creators set a monthly subscription price, ranging from free to $50, and fans pay to access their profiles. Subscribers can view posts, photos, videos, and livestreams shared by the creator.
Subscriptions are not the only source of income. Creators can also charge for:
- Pay-per-view messages or posts
- Tips on individual posts
- Custom content requests through direct messages
How does OnlyFans work for viewers? You create an account, add a payment method, subscribe to creators you want to follow, and access their content instantly. You can message creators directly (though they may charge for replies), react to posts, and purchase locked content if desired.
Some creators offer free OnlyFans accounts, earning through tips and paid messages instead of subscriptions. Others mix free and paid content to build an audience before converting fans into paying subscribers.
How Much Do OnlyFans Creators Earn?
Earnings vary based on the creator's audience, content type, and promotional efforts. Some creators earn a few hundred dollars a month, while others make six or seven figures annually.
Top-tier creators, especially those with large social media followings or established fanbases, can earn millions. For example, celebrities on OnlyFans like Cardi B, Bella Thorne, and Blac Chyna reportedly made significant sums shortly after joining. However, most creators do not reach these levels.
OnlyFans does not guarantee income. Success requires consistent posting, strong promotion on platforms like Twitter and Reddit, direct engagement with fans, and usually some level of niche appeal. Creators who understand how to build a loyal audience and have a clear content strategy tend to perform better.

What Changed After Tim Stokely's Departure?
When Ami Gan became CEO in 2021, OnlyFans attempted to distance itself from being solely an adult platform. The company briefly announced a ban on sexually explicit content, which led to immediate backlash from creators and fans. OnlyFans reversed the decision within days after payment processors clarified their policies.
Since then, the platform has tried to diversify its image by promoting non-adult creators, investing in live events, and marketing itself as a creator-friendly alternative to traditional social media monetization. However, adult content still generates the majority of revenue.
Despite efforts to broaden its brand, OnlyFans remains most associated with the creators who made it famous: adult performers, models, and influencers offering exclusive content that would not be allowed on Instagram or TikTok.

Who Owns OnlyFans Now?
OnlyFans is still owned by Fenix International Limited, the parent company founded by the Stokely family. Ukrainian-American businessman Leonid Radvinsky reportedly holds a majority stake in the company, having invested early and played a key role in its financial growth.
Despite leadership changes, OnlyFans remains privately held. There has been speculation about a potential IPO, but as of 2026, the company has not gone public.
Why OnlyFans Matters
OnlyFans demonstrated that creators do not need a production company, record label, or brand deal to make a living. They just need an audience willing to pay.
While OnlyFans did not invent the subscription model, it popularized direct monetization at scale. It gave creators control over their content, pricing, and fan relationships, without the content restrictions of most mainstream platforms.
